联合省选2026游记
nauyng
·
·
生活·游记
联合省选 2026 游记
初二了,理应是该冲一下省选的,但是省选前并没有停课,拉完了。
Day -?\~Day -1
因为没有停课,所以每天晚修才有时间来机房。懒得学新算法了,所以每天晚上都去 VP CF 的 Div.1 。做了不少思维题,但是感觉对自己的思维没有太大的提升。赛前没有任何的动员工作,这就是没停课的后果。
Day 0
上午文化课,下午请了半天假,因为在本校省选,所以先拿了胸牌,然后试机,键盘很顺畅,感觉良好,心态 ++ 。
晚上老师给没停课的人做了个赛前小动员,学会了看程序的时间空间,希望省选能用上。
Day 1
好像 7:05 就到了机房,然后吃了双倍的早餐,复习了一下板子就匆匆前往考场。
考试开始后,先飞速浏览了题目,\tt T1 是最不擅长的期望题,但是都初二了,一想到去年就有大奆初一两天 200+ 就充满了信心。首先算答案是简单的,很快就明确了 DP 的方向,但是我要怎么算链长和链长总和,一开始把它们和在一个状态里想了很久,然后尝试上厕所解压。
没想到机房太多人上厕所举了几次手都没成功,于是冷静下来重新思考,发现可以把要往上合并的链和其他链拆开,然后经典的维护前后缀和,然后开打。
但是事实又一次证明我不会打代码,\tt T1 调了很久没调出来,于是感觉自己做法假了,遂弃之。从一整条链的方向思考,推了半天发现又回到了原先的做法。
于是再次申请上厕所,竟然成功了。回来后开始检查,最终在 13:00 左右调完,发现在没开 O2 的情况下大样例依旧跑得飞快,只用了 0.3s ,感觉稳了。然后花 20 分钟打完了 \tt T2 的 15 分(你没看错,就是 20 分钟),最后没打完 \tt T3 的 12 分。
出场估分 100+15+0=115。
听同学说我 \tt T1 假掉了,是 O(n^3) 的?感觉不妙。
下午和晚上基本没干啥正事,就是一个劲的 Hack 自己的 \tt T1。
Day 2
到的明显晚了许多,在 7:30 左右才到,然后又吃了两倍的早餐,吃完后马上就去考场了。
开题,发现 \tt T1 是交互题,这个我擅长啊,感觉稳了。\tt T3 是啥,罗里吧嗦的,意义不明。
先看 \tt T1 的部分分,有一档是 n+\log n,还有一档是 2n,不到 10 分钟就做完了 A 性质,然后手玩 B 性质玩了很久,n+\log n 的方法是显然的,然后考虑分块或者倍增,但均无功而返。偶然见发现可以不依靠 0 的位置求答案,然后就会了 \tt T1。代码很快就调完了。
然后 \tt T3 感觉很不可做,所以决定 all in \tt T2。首先是 n\le8 的暴力,感觉有点难度,直接爆搜过不了,然后打了一个记忆化过了大样例,又卡了一下常数。
然后来到 k\le3,手玩了一下感觉可以直接模拟,然后没过大样例,不知道那里错了,感觉要整合出一个操作,但是没玩出来。后来又尝试直接解决第一问,但是失败了。
出场估分 100+8+0=108,两天均没有达到大众分,输完了。